Emergency Tarping to Prevent Further Damage in Niagara County

When you contact for emergency roofing during bad weather, the first thing we do is lay a protective covering on your roof. This is to prevent further harm to your business building’s interior and structure.

We offer emergency tarping to cover the hole in the roof until the weather improves. We can then inspect the damage completely, make the required repairs, and potentially assist you with your insurance claim.

That is why; designers consider a great deal of things like the weather, the winds, the place of the structure and much more, all of them makes an impact on the design of the roof and what type of roofing materials to utilize. There are lots of kinds where roofings are created and built. They might either be flat, pitched, vaulted, domed or mixes of those types. As mentioned, these designs are affected by considerations concerning technical, regional and aesthetic elements.

Flat Roofs

Flat roofing systems are a great method to keep a building safe from water. Understanding precisely what to do with a flat roofing system will guarantee you have a working roofing system that will last a long time.

They may look excellent, and are really common, flat roofs do require regular maintenance and comprehensive repair in order to effectively avoid water infiltration. correctly, you'll enjoy with your flat roofing for a very long time.

Flat roofing systems aren't as popular and/or glamorous as its newer counterparts, such as tile, copper, or slate roofs. They are just as crucial and require even more attention. In order to prevent getting rid of money on short-term repair work, you need to know precisely how flat roofing systems are designed, the different kinds of flat roofings that are available, and the value of routine evaluation and maintenance.

A flat roof system works by supplying a waterproof membrane over a building. It consists of several layers of hydrophobic products that is put over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is normally placed in between the roofing system and the deck membrane.

Flashing, or thin strips of material such as copper, converge with the membrane and the other building parts to avoid water infiltration. The water is then directed to drains pipes, downspouts, and seamless gutters by the roofing's slight pitch.

There are 4 most typical types of flat roofing system systems. Listed in order of increasing resilience and cost,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, multiple-ply or built-up, and flat-seamed metal. They can vary an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roofing that is applied over and existing roof, to $20 per square foot or more for new metal roofs.

Utilized considering that the 1890s, asphalt roll roofing normally consists of one layer of asphalt-saturated organic or fiberglass base felts that are applied over roofing fel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and usually covered with a granular mineral surface area. The seams are usually covered over with a roofing compound. It can last about 10 years.

Single-ply membrane roofing is the latest type of roof material. It is typically used to replace multiple-ply roofings. 10 to 12 year guarantees are normal, but correct installation is vital and upkeep is still needed.

Multiple-ply or built-up roof, likewise known as BUR, is made of overlapping rolls of saturated or layered felts or mats that are interspersed with layers of bitumen and surfaced with a granular roofing ballast, sheet, or tile pavers that are used to protect the hidden products from the weather. BURs are created to last 10 to 30 years, which depends upon the materials utilized.

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a finishing of asphalt or coal tar. Considering that the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es inspecting and maintaining the joints of the roofing system difficult.

Last but not least, flat-seamed roofings have been used considering that the 19 th century. Made from little p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last many decades depending upon the quality of the upkeep, material, and direct exposure to the components.

Galvanized metal does need regular painting in order to prevent rust and split seams require to be resoldered. Other metal surface areas, such as copper, can become pitted and pinholed from acid raid and normally needs replacing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less steel are preferred as lasting flat roofs.
